Delay in EPA Rule on Wood Stove Heating Fires Controversy [24]

If a wood stove seems like a good solution to the winter’s bitter cold, you may want to think again. The unhealthful particulate pollution many such stoves generate has prompted new federal emission standards. But some states are pushing back, and the EPA is now considering a two-year delay in the new regulations. Under Siege from Ethics Probes, Interior Dept. Proposes Gutting Rules on Open Records [42]

Journalism groups, among them the Society of Environmental Journalists, have raised objections to an under-the-radar plan by the Interior Department that would essentially allow it to turn down almost any Freedom of Information Act requests it chose. Will the Downturn in Environmental Enforcement Continue in 2019? [53]

Enforcement on the environment front is way down recently, and that may not just be true at the EPA but other federal and state agencies as well.
